Individualistic Model
A theory in ecology that suggests communities are a chance assemblage of species with similar abiotic requirements, rather than a tightly integrated unit.
Henry Gleason
An early 20th-century ecologist known for his individualistic concept of plant communities, challenging the notion of plant communities as superorganisms.
Community Model
A theoretical framework used to understand the complex interactions and relationships within ecological communities.
M üllerian Mimicry
A form of biological mimicry where two or more harmful species, that are not closely related, evolve to look similar, which reinforces the avoidance behavior in predators.
